About Us

Established in 1972, Particle Measuring Systems is a global leader for micro-contamination monitoring equipment improving the performance of clean manufactures in the semiconductor and pharmaceutical industries. We're a growing technology company in Niwot, Colorado, the heart of the Rocky Mountains. We offer an exceptional and rewarding work environment in a great place to live. Our employees enjoy challenging projects in the development and manufacture of light scattering particle counters and diverse technologies and applications.

The Role

As an Associate Test Engineer, you'll join a team of engineers and technicians in a research and development laboratory setting, gaining hands‑on exposure to PMS air and liquid particle counting systems and related optical, electrical, and mechanical technologies. This is an entry‑level position designed for recently graduated, degreed engineers to build tangible engineering experience by executing test plans, operating laboratory equipment, and troubleshooting products under the guidance of senior engineers. This position reports to the Engineering Laboratory Manager.

Job Responsibilities
  • Execute test plans and procedures for new product development and sustaining engineering projects under senior engineer guidance
  • Perform functional, environmental, calibration, and reliability testing on prototype and production units
  • Operate laboratory and electro‑optical equipment (e.g., oscilloscopes, multimeters, laser power meters, beam profilers, spectrophotometers, flow and pressure sensors) to collect and record test data
  • Assist in troubleshooting electrical, mechanical, and optical/laser subsystems under moderate supervision
  • Document test results, deviations, and data analysis in clear technical reports
  • Support root‑cause investigations of test failures and assist in defining corrective actions
  • Maintain test equipment, fixtures, and calibration records
  • Collaborate with engineers, technicians, and cross‑functional teams on R&D projects and product changes
  • Rotate across product lines and project teams to build broad exposure to PMS engineering
  • Follow safety policies and procedures, including laser safety practices, to maintain a safe work environment
  • Continuously evaluate processes for improvements in efficiency, quality, and safety
